Echinops ritro
1753Summary
Echinops ritro, the southern globe thistle, is a species of flowering plant in the family Asteraceae, native to southern and eastern Europe, from Spain east to Turkey, Ukraine, and Belarus, and western and central Asia east to Mongolia. The species is sparingly naturalised in scattered locations in Canada and the United States....read more on Wikipedia.
